This Week in Amateur Radio International (TWIARi) Edition #183 for the week beginning July 27, 2008, has been released. The program will be available shortly at our web site at www.twiar.org for direct download, or via podcast/RSS subscription.
Program highlights include all the latest amateur radio news headlines, and this weeks special features:
"The Random Access File" with Bill Baran, N2FNH takes a look at how some amateurs are using some very creative audio identifications on their repeaters.
We will take a trip back into amateur radio history with our very own Bill Continelli, W2XOY, when he opens another exciting edition of the Ancient Amateur Archives.
TWiTs Leo Laporte will have all the latest technology news effecting you , your shack computers, and the internet, plus a lot more!
